New search

Refine search
Buyer's price guide
Most adverts are
between
£15,325 and £20,207
We see cars like this for sale
30 times a day
Cars like this for sale
-
2016 BMW Z4 28i sDrive M Sport 2dr Auto
from Group 1 Hailsham BMW -
2016 BMW X4 xDrive20d M Sport 5dr Step Auto
from Group 1 Assured Billericay -
2016 BMW Z4 20i sDrive M Sport 2dr Auto
from Group 1 Assured Kings Lynn -
2016 BMW X5 xDrive40d M Sport 5dr Auto
from Group 1 Cambridge BMW -
2016 BMW 5 Series 535d M Sport 4dr Step Auto
from Group 1 Farnborough BMW -
2016 BMW 4 Series 430d xDrive M Sport 2dr Auto [Professional Media]
from Lancaster Automart -
2016 BMW 7 Series 730d M Sport 4dr Auto
from Marshall Volkswagen Kidlington -
2016 BMW 5 Series Touring 520d [190] M Sport 5dr Step Auto
from Marshall BMW Bournemouth